Milo (Miloslav) R. Ptacek, Sr., 76, Winner, SD passed away Saturday, May 31, 2014 at his home under the care of Hospice. Funeral service will be held on Wednesday, June 4, 2014 at the United Methodist Church, Winner at 10:00 AM followed by burial at the Colome Cemetery. Visitation will be held on Tuesday, June 3, 2014 from 5:00 PM until 7:00 PM with a Prayer Service at 7:00 PM at the Mason Funeral Home, Winner. Milo was born on September 23, 1937 to Frank Anton and Alba Marie (Rohla) Ptacek at the home of his Grandparents in the Red Hills northwest of Carter, SD. He grew up in the Beaulieu Lake Area east of Winner, SD. There he attended grade school at the Riley Country School and completed school thru 8th grade. After that time he helped his father with the family farm. He met and married Lillian (Pharris) Ptacek in 1959. This union brought his first son Milo Robert Ptacek, Jr. This union ended with a divorce. Milo joined the Army National Guard in 1957. He was activated and stationed at Fort Riley in 1961 thru 1962. In Fort Riley he met and married Wilma (Whipple) Ptacek. To this union was born daughter Barbara Ptacek and son Frank Ptacek; and also ended divorce. In 1976 Milo married Mae (Farmcouf) Ptacek. Mae passed away from cancer. On June 30, 2007 Milo married Rita (Holden) Ptacek and resided at 302 W. 3rd St in Winner, SD. This Union brought six more children to Milo's life; Zita Russell, Kerry Lee, Anita Lafevers, Jesse Lee, Lori Lee, and Theresa Lee. Most of Milo's professional career was in Automotive Detailing and Restoration where he owned and operated Milo's Car Grooming in Cando, ND and then at Harry K Ford where he retired in 2012. In his lifetime he also worked as a Grain Elevator Operator, owned a pawn shop, sold furniture in North Dakota, and sold Amway. Milo was a member of the Western Fraternal Life Association (WFLA) and received his 75 year pin and was a member of the American Legion Post #169. His most favorite hobbies/interests was the precious time spent with Grandson Cliff Ptacek and his beloved cats. Other interests Milo enjoyed was watching Survivor every Wednesday and Court TV daily. Milo is Survived by his sister Olga (Ptacek) Borrell, wife Rita Ptacek, 3 biological children Milo Jr, Barbara, and Frank; 6 Step-children: Zita, Kerry, Anita, Jesse, Lori, and Theresa; 22 Grandchildren and 16 Great-Grandchildren. Milo is preceded in Death by his parents Frank Anton & Alba (Rohla) Ptacek, his 3rd wife May (Farmcouf) Ptacek and his beloved Tigger the cat. Milo will be GREATLY MISSED by all who knew him.
